About this image

Just to demonstrate that imaging is still possible when the sky is quite bright in the middle of summer here are a couple of images I took last night around UTC midnight. Observing was very pleasant with twilight and NLC to the N, the Moon to the W, Jupiter and Saturn in the south and a good Merlot to enhance the experience.

These images were taken using a WO Megrez 72 refractor with a x0.8 field flattener (approx 350mm, f/4.8), a CCD-CLS filter to block UV/IR and some light pullution and an ASI294MC camera cooled to -10C.
